Appointments not appearing on iPad

Can anyone tell me why the iPad will not sync the same calendar events the iPhone will? All the settings are mirrored. We are connected to an exchange server. When you pull up the iPad Calendar, there are always events and appointments that are missing. However, when we pull up the calendar on Outlook or on the iPhone, all of the events and appointments are all there.


I found this exact question posted in 2012, but no one answered ... I have the same issue.

iPad Mini, iOS 9.1

Hey Throttleback,



Are you using icloud to sync your calendar, if so, have you followed these settings?

1. Tap "Settings" and "iCloud" on the iPad.

2. Enter your Apple ID when prompted and tap "Next."

3. Tap "Use iCloud" and "Next." The iCloud settings pane appears in the settings Window.

4. Tap the "Calendars" switch so that it is in the "On" position.

5. Repeat this process on your iPhone. Both devices use iOS, so the process is identical.

and Is the iPhone or iPad still supported?

(you have to have IOS 5 or later)
